Russo has not worked directly with WWE since leaving the company in 2002, for the second time. While speaking on his YouTube channel, the former WWE writer confirmed that he began his new role as a consultant for the USA Network shortly before WrestleMania 36 in 2020.

He mentioned he was paid handsomely for his services during the two-year stint, which ended in March earlier this year after the most recent WrestleMania. Here’s what he shared regarding the assignment in the clip below:

Vince Russo went on to explain his USA Network gig further. He noted that he first got in touch with the company’s Vice President who oversaw Monday Night RAW, before contributing with his creative suggestions.

He added that the USA Network executive had a lengthy chat with Russo before approaching Vince McMahon regarding the proposal:

The outspoken wrestling personality also opened up on why he has been quiet about his dealings with the USA Network over the past couple of years. He often gets criticism for his brutally honest opinions on WWE’s shows and their viewership figures.

Russo felt his comments were justified as he had inside knowledge about WWE’s track record due to his association with the USA Network. The veteran even sent out a strong message to all his detractors while explaining why he was finally coming clean about the big secret:
